ChatGPT recommends products on four different surfaces, and each one rewards different work. The shopping carousel runs on structured product data. Organic answers run on what the open web says about you. Shopping research runs on the depth of your product information. And the checkout layer, after a very public retreat, mostly runs on your own store. Optimizing "ChatGPT Shopping" as if it were one channel is how merchants end up doing the wrong work well.
The demand side is no longer speculative. AI traffic to US retailers grew 393% year over year in Q1 2026, and in March 2026 it converted 42% better than non-AI traffic, a full reversal from a year earlier. Nearly half of consumers, 45%, now use AI while buying, led by product research.

The March Reset Nobody Updated Their Advice For
Most guides to ChatGPT commerce were written for a world that lasted five months. The timeline matters, because it tells you where the durable asset is.
Shopping arrived in ChatGPT on April 28, 2025, for every tier including logged-out users, with OpenAI stating plainly that product results are not ads and are chosen independently. In September 2025, OpenAI and Stripe published the Agentic Commerce Protocol and Instant Checkout let US shoppers buy without leaving the chat, with Shopify merchants reportedly paying a 4% fee on those sales.
Then reality reported in. On March 4, 2026, OpenAI pulled back Instant Checkout, saying it is transitioning to apps. Shopify's president said only around a dozen of its millions of merchants were actively selling through AI agents. Retailers who tried it told a consistent story: Walmart saw roughly 3x worse conversion in-chat than when shoppers clicked out to its own site. Buying inside the chat was the part nobody wanted. Three weeks later, Shopify switched on Agentic Storefronts by default for eligible stores: discovery happens in ChatGPT, and the purchase lands on the merchant's own store, with no fees beyond standard processing.
Read the whole sequence and the lesson is unambiguous. The transaction layer keeps moving: in-chat, then apps, then your own checkout, and on Google's side a parallel standard, the Universal Commerce Protocol, arrived in January 2026. What never moved is where the decision gets made. McKinsey sizes agentic commerce at $3 trillion to $5 trillion orchestrated globally by 2030, and "orchestrated" is the operative word: value the agent influences, whoever runs the checkout. Discovery is the durable asset. That is what the four surfaces below are for.
The Conversion Reversal
AI-referred visitors to US retail sites converted 38% worse than other traffic in March 2025, and 42% better one year later.
Source: Adobe Analytics, reported by TechCrunch (April 16, 2026). Conversion rate of AI-referred retail traffic relative to non-AI traffic, from 1T+ visits to US retail sites. Revenue per AI-referred visit ran 37% higher than non-AI traffic in the same March 2026 read.
The Four Surfaces
When someone says "my product shows up in ChatGPT," they could mean four different things, produced by four different retrieval paths. Everything else in this post hangs off this table.
| Surface | What the shopper sees | How products get in | What you control |
|---|---|---|---|
| Shopping carousel | Product cards with images, prices, ratings, and buy links inside the answer | Structured product data: OpenAI's merchant feed (approved partners) plus metadata crawled from product pages | Feed completeness and freshness; ratings, review, and Q&A fields; product page markup that survives without JavaScript |
| Organic answer mentions | Your product named in a plain conversational answer, sometimes with source links | Live web search over reviews, comparisons, and lists (OAI-SearchBot), plus what the model already knows | Crawler access, and the reviews, comparisons, and list placements the open web holds about you |
| Shopping research | A structured buyer's guide ChatGPT assembles when asked to research a purchase | Public retail sites; merchants seeking visibility go through OpenAI's allowlisting process | Depth of product information: specs, Q&A, comparison-ready detail on accessible pages |
| Checkout and storefronts | A buy path after discovery: in-app browser on mobile, a link out to your store on desktop | Shopify Agentic Storefronts (on by default for eligible stores), ACP integrations, UCP on Google surfaces | Eligibility toggles, store policies, catalog quality, and whether checkout on your own site is any good |
The surfaces share inputs, which is why they get conflated. Clean product data helps all four. But the lever that moves the carousel barely touches the organic answer, and the work that wins organic answers is invisible to the feed pipeline. Budget accordingly.
Surface 1: The Shopping Carousel
The carousel is the row of product cards, with images, prices, and ratings, that ChatGPT renders inside a shopping answer. It is the surface most guides mean, and the one with the most concrete, documented inputs.
An application, not an upload
The single most repeated piece of advice, "submit your product feed to OpenAI," skips the part where you cannot simply do that. Feed onboarding is available to approved partners who apply through OpenAI's merchant form and clear a prohibited-products policy. If you sell on Shopify you likely do not need to: eligible stores are syndicated by default through Agentic Storefronts. And carousel products can also arrive through crawled structured metadata with no feed at all, which is how the surface worked at launch.
The fields that carry signal
OpenAI's product feed spec requires the basics: id, title, description, URL, brand, image, price, availability, and two flags, one of which, is_eligible_search, decides whether the product can be surfaced at all. The interesting fields are optional: star_rating, review_count, full review content, Q&A pairs, popularity_score, and return_rate. OpenAI is explicitly willing to ingest performance and reputation signals from merchants. If your feed sends none of them, you are asking to be ranked on the thinnest possible record.
What OpenAI actually says about ranking
One sentence. Recommended attributes, "like rich media, reviews, and performance signals," improve ranking, relevance, and user trust. That is the entire official disclosure. Nobody outside OpenAI has the weightings, so anyone quoting you a percentage lift per field invented it. Operationally, the docs are clearer: full snapshots at least daily over SFTP, intraday price and availability changes through the API. Stale price and availability data is the one failure mode entirely within your control.
Surface 2: Organic Answer Mentions
Ask ChatGPT "what running shoes should I buy for flat feet" in an ordinary conversation and you often get prose, not cards: a few recommended models with reasoning, sometimes with source links. No feed controls this surface. It is assembled from live web search plus what the model already believes, which makes it the surface where the classic visibility playbook applies.
The crawler that decides
OpenAI is unusually specific here: "OAI-SearchBot is used to surface websites in search results in ChatGPT's search features," per its bots documentation. Block it and you have removed your own pages from consideration; GPTBot, the training crawler, is a separate decision. Changes to robots.txt take roughly 24 hours to register. This is a two-minute check that a surprising number of retailers fail, usually because a CDN default made the decision for them.
Consensus, not copy
When OpenAI described how shopping selections work, the language was about the web's opinion of you: understanding how people are reviewing this, what the pros and cons are. Your product page states a claim; the answer is built from whether reviews, comparisons, and category lists agree with it. That is off-site work: review volume on the platforms your category trusts, presence on the comparison pages the engine keeps citing, and product pages whose facts survive being read without JavaScript. Ads are a different surface, on purpose
Since February 2026, US users on the Free and Go tiers see labeled ads at the bottom of some answers. Ads are bought; the answer above them is not. Treating ad placement as a substitute for organic presence misreads the layout: the recommendation shoppers actually asked for still cannot be purchased from OpenAI.
Surface 3: Shopping Research
Launched November 24, 2025 for all logged-in tiers, shopping research is the long-form variant: ChatGPT interviews the shopper, then assembles a structured buyer's guide, built on a model post-trained for shopping from GPT-5-Thinking-mini. OpenAI says results are organic, drawn from public retail sites, and that merchants who want visibility go through an allowlisting process.
The practical implication is about depth rather than presence. A research report compares specs, surfaces trade-offs, and answers objections, which means it rewards product pages that contain spec-level detail, honest comparison context, and real Q&A. A thin page with a hero image and three adjectives gives the model nothing to build your section of the report from. This is the surface where the difference between a catalog entry and a genuinely informative product page pays most directly.
Surface 4: Checkout and Storefronts
The buy path is where 2026 has been most chaotic, and where the merchant's job is mostly eligibility hygiene rather than optimization.
Shopify: on by default
Since March 24, 2026, eligible Shopify stores are discoverable in ChatGPT automatically. The eligibility list is mundane and checkable in your admin: products eligible for Shopify Catalog, completed terms, privacy, and return policies, agreement to the supplemental terms, selling to US customers, and any legal disclosures within the first 6,000 characters of the product description. Shopify's own product-data guidance for these surfaces is worth taking literally: group real variants under one parent, use the most specific category available, keep marketing copy out of data fields, and assume nothing rendered by JavaScript gets read. On desktop, the purchase lands on your own store in a new tab, which means your checkout, not a protocol, is the conversion surface.
The protocols underneath
Two standards now share the layer. ACP, from OpenAI and Stripe, handles delegated checkout where it still exists; its production FAQ is blunt that the merchant remains merchant of record and owns refunds and chargebacks. UCP, from Google and Shopify with Etsy, Wayfair, Target, and Walmart co-developing, does discovery-to-payment on Google surfaces; a merchant's concrete artifact is a capability manifest at /.well-known/ucp, and UCP-powered checkout on AI Mode and Gemini is currently select merchants, three countries, gated on a Merchant Center attribute and Google Pay. Perplexity runs the same play with PayPal, which keeps the retailer as merchant of record. The pattern across all three: platforms want the transaction to happen, and none of them wants to own your customer service.

What You Can Verify Today
This category has a folklore problem: ranking factors nobody outside the platform can know, sync cadences that contradict the documentation, and lift percentages with no study behind them. The antidote is to sort claims by whether you can check them yourself.
| Claim | Status | How to check |
|---|---|---|
| OAI-SearchBot can fetch your product pages | Verifiable today | Check robots.txt and fetch the page as the bot; OpenAI documents a ~24h lag after robots.txt changes |
| Your product data survives without JavaScript | Verifiable today | Fetch the raw HTML; Adobe found roughly a third of retail product pages are not properly readable by AI |
| Your products appear for a given shopping prompt | Verifiable today | Sample the same prompts repeatedly on a schedule; one screenshot is one draw from a distribution |
| Your store is eligible for agentic storefronts | Verifiable today | Shopify admin: Catalog eligibility, policy pages, supplemental terms, US availability |
| A specific feed field carries a specific ranking weight | Folklore until shown | OpenAI publishes one sentence on ranking. Any percentage weighting you have been quoted was invented |
| Schema markup alone lifts recommendation rates by N% | Folklore until shown | No study with disclosed methodology supports a specific lift number for shopping surfaces |
| Feeds sync to ChatGPT every 15 minutes over HTTPS | Folklore until shown | OpenAI's own docs say SFTP push, full snapshots at least daily, intraday changes via the API |

Measuring It Honestly
Two facts make shopping-surface measurement harder than most guides admit, and both are structural rather than fixable.
First, the answers are probabilistic. The same shopping prompt does not return the same products every time, so a screenshot of your product in a carousel is one draw from a distribution, not a ranking. The only measurement that means anything is an appearance rate: the same prompts, sampled on a schedule, tracked as a series. Second, the traffic is partially dark. GA4 added an AI Assistant channel group in May 2026, which helps, but it can only classify sessions that arrive with a referrer, and Google has not published the full list it recognizes; referrer-less visits from apps and in-app browsers still land in Direct. Visibility and measured referral traffic have decoupled, a problem we unpacked in the dark AI traffic post. The honest setup tracks both independently: appearance rate on the answer side, and AI-referred sessions as a floor, never a total, on the analytics side.
